Home
last modified time | relevance | path

Searched refs:WorkingDir (Results 1 – 14 of 14) sorted by relevance

/freebsd/contrib/llvm-project/clang/include/clang/Basic/
H A DFileSystemOptions.h26 std::string WorkingDir;
/freebsd/contrib/llvm-project/clang/lib/Basic/
H A DFileManager.cpp499 if (FileSystemOpts.WorkingDir.empty() in FixupRelativePath()
503 SmallString<128> NewPath(FileSystemOpts.WorkingDir); in FixupRelativePath()
568 if (FileSystemOpts.WorkingDir.empty()) in getBufferForFileImpl()
588 if (FileSystemOpts.WorkingDir.empty()) in getStatValue()
/freebsd/contrib/llvm-project/clang/include/clang/Testing/
H A DTestAST.h54 std::string WorkingDir; member
/freebsd/contrib/llvm-project/llvm/lib/Support/
H A DVirtualFileSystem.cpp132 auto WorkingDir = getCurrentWorkingDirectory(); in makeAbsolute() local
133 if (!WorkingDir) in makeAbsolute()
134 return WorkingDir.getError(); in makeAbsolute()
136 llvm::sys::fs::make_absolute(WorkingDir.get(), Path); in makeAbsolute()
1380 auto WorkingDir = getCurrentWorkingDirectory(); in makeAbsolute() local
1381 if (!WorkingDir) in makeAbsolute()
1382 return WorkingDir.getError(); in makeAbsolute()
1384 return makeAbsolute(WorkingDir.get(), Path); in makeAbsolute()
1388 RedirectingFileSystem::makeAbsolute(StringRef WorkingDir, in makeAbsolute() argument
1394 if (!WorkingDir.empty() && in makeAbsolute()
[all …]
/freebsd/contrib/llvm-project/clang/lib/Tooling/
H A DTooling.cpp309 llvm::StringRef WorkingDir, in addExpandedResponseFiles() argument
325 ECtx.setVFS(&FS).setCurrentDir(WorkingDir).expandResponseFiles(Argv); in addExpandedResponseFiles()
413 if (!Files->getFileSystemOpts().WorkingDir.empty()) in run()
/freebsd/contrib/llvm-project/clang/lib/Testing/
H A DTestAST.cpp110 if (auto Err = VFS->setCurrentWorkingDirectory(In.WorkingDir)) in TestAST()
/freebsd/contrib/llvm-project/clang/lib/Lex/
H A DHeaderSearch.cpp2044 llvm::StringRef File, llvm::StringRef WorkingDir, llvm::StringRef MainFile, in suggestPathToFileForDiagnostics() argument
2049 if (!WorkingDir.empty() && !path::is_absolute(FilePath)) in suggestPathToFileForDiagnostics()
2050 fs::make_absolute(WorkingDir, FilePath); in suggestPathToFileForDiagnostics()
2063 if (!WorkingDir.empty() && !path::is_absolute(Dir)) in suggestPathToFileForDiagnostics()
2064 fs::make_absolute(WorkingDir, Dir); in suggestPathToFileForDiagnostics()
H A DPPDirectives.cpp1123 StringRef WorkingDir = WorkingDirEntry.getName(); in LookupEmbedFile() local
1124 if (!WorkingDir.empty()) { in LookupEmbedFile()
1125 SeparateComponents(LookupPath, WorkingDir, Filename, false); in LookupEmbedFile()
/freebsd/contrib/llvm-project/clang/include/clang/Lex/
H A DHeaderSearch.h921 llvm::StringRef WorkingDir,
/freebsd/contrib/llvm-project/llvm/include/llvm/Support/
H A DVirtualFileSystem.h958 std::error_code makeAbsolute(StringRef WorkingDir,
/freebsd/contrib/llvm-project/clang/lib/Frontend/
H A DCompilerInvocation.cpp3252 const std::string &WorkingDir) { in ParseHeaderSearchArgs() argument
3268 if (WorkingDir.empty()) in ParseHeaderSearchArgs()
3271 llvm::sys::fs::make_absolute(WorkingDir, P); in ParseHeaderSearchArgs()
4813 Res.getFileSystemOpts().WorkingDir); in CreateFromArgsImpl()
/freebsd/contrib/llvm-project/clang/lib/Serialization/
H A DASTWriter.cpp1607 AddString(FSOpts.WorkingDir, Record); in WriteControlBlock()
H A DASTReader.cpp6111 FSOpts.WorkingDir = ReadString(Record, Idx); in ParseFileSystemOptions()
/freebsd/contrib/llvm-project/clang/include/clang/Driver/
H A DOptions.td5869 MarshallingInfoString<FileSystemOpts<"WorkingDir">>;